Question

  1. A. Loss of electrons by a species
  2. B. Gain of electrons by a species
  3. C. Loss of protons by a species
  4. D. Gain of protons by a species

Answer

Gain of electrons by a species

Explanation

Reduction is the gain of electrons; oxidation is the loss of electrons.

Common mistake

Misunderstanding Reduction

Students often confuse reduction with the addition of oxygen instead of the gain of electrons.

Remember that reduction specifically refers to the gain of electrons, while oxidation is the loss of electrons.
